pub struct LLMClient {
config: LLMConfig,
client: Client,
}
impl LLMClient {
pub fn new(config: LLMConfig) -> Self {
let client = Client::builder()
.timeout(Duration::from_secs(120))
.build()
.unwrap();
Self { config, client }
}
pub async fn analyze(&self, request: AnalysisRequest) -> Result<AnalysisResponse> {
match self.config.provider {
LLMProvider::OpenAI => self.analyze_with_openai(request).await,
LLMProvider::Ollama => self.analyze_with_ollama(request).await,
LLMProvider::Anthropic => self.analyze_with_anthropic(request).await,
}
}
async fn analyze_with_openai(&self, request: AnalysisRequest) -> Result<AnalysisResponse> {
let api_key = self.config.api_key.as_ref()
.ok_or_else(|| anyhow!("OpenAI API key not provided"))?;
let system_prompt = self.create_system_prompt(&request.analysis_type);
let user_prompt = self.create_user_prompt(&request);
let payload = serde_json::json!({
"model": self.config.model,
"messages": [
{
"role": "system",
"content": system_prompt
},
{
"role": "user",
"content": user_prompt
}
],
"max_tokens": self.config.max_tokens,
"temperature": self.config.temperature,
"response_format": {
"type": "json_object"
}
});
let response = self.client
.post("https://api.openai.com/v1/chat/completions")
.header("Authorization", format!("Bearer {}", api_key))
.header("Content-Type", "application/json")
.json(&payload)
.send()
.await?;
if !response.status().is_success() {
let error_text = response.text().await?;
return Err(anyhow!("OpenAI API error: {}", error_text));
}
let response_json: serde_json::Value = response.json().await?;
let content = response_json["choices"][0]["message"]["content"]
.as_str()
.ok_or_else(|| anyhow!("Invalid response format from OpenAI"))?;
let analysis_response: AnalysisResponse = serde_json::from_str(content)?;
Ok(analysis_response)
}
async fn analyze_with_ollama(&self, request: AnalysisRequest) -> Result<AnalysisResponse> {
let default_url = "http://localhost:11434".to_string();
let base_url = self.config.base_url.as_ref().unwrap_or(&default_url);
let system_prompt = self.create_system_prompt(&request.analysis_type);
let user_prompt = self.create_user_prompt(&request);
let payload = serde_json::json!({
"model": self.config.model,
"messages": [
{
"role": "system",
"content": system_prompt
},
{
"role": "user",
"content": user_prompt
}
],
"stream": false,
"format": "json",
"options": {
"temperature": self.config.temperature,
"num_predict": self.config.max_tokens
}
});
let response = self.client
.post(&format!("{}/api/chat", base_url))
.header("Content-Type", "application/json")
.json(&payload)
.send()
.await?;
if !response.status().is_success() {
let error_text = response.text().await?;
return Err(anyhow!("Ollama API error: {}", error_text));
}
let response_json: serde_json::Value = response.json().await?;
let content = response_json["message"]["content"]
.as_str()
.ok_or_else(|| anyhow!("Invalid response format from Ollama"))?;
let analysis_response: AnalysisResponse = serde_json::from_str(content)?;
Ok(analysis_response)
}
async fn analyze_with_anthropic(&self, request: AnalysisRequest) -> Result<AnalysisResponse> {
let api_key = self.config.api_key.as_ref()
.ok_or_else(|| anyhow!("Anthropic API key not provided"))?;
let system_prompt = self.create_system_prompt(&request.analysis_type);
let user_prompt = self.create_user_prompt(&request);
let payload = serde_json::json!({
"model": self.config.model,
"max_tokens": self.config.max_tokens,
"system": system_prompt,
"messages": [
{
"role": "user",
"content": user_prompt
}
]
});
let response = self.client
.post("https://api.anthropic.com/v1/messages")
.header("x-api-key", api_key)
.header("Content-Type", "application/json")
.header("anthropic-version", "2023-06-01")
.json(&payload)
.send()
.await?;
if !response.status().is_success() {
let error_text = response.text().await?;
return Err(anyhow!("Anthropic API error: {}", error_text));
}
let response_json: serde_json::Value = response.json().await?;
let content = response_json["content"][0]["text"]
.as_str()
.ok_or_else(|| anyhow!("Invalid response format from Anthropic"))?;
let analysis_response: AnalysisResponse = serde_json::from_str(content)?;
Ok(analysis_response)
}
fn create_system_prompt(&self, analysis_type: &AnalysisType) -> String {
match analysis_type {
AnalysisType::Overview => {
"You are a senior software architect analyzing a codebase. Provide a comprehensive overview of the software architecture, including key components, patterns used, and overall design philosophy. Return your response as JSON with the following structure: {\"analysis\": \"...\", \"insights\": [...], \"recommendations\": [...], \"confidence\": 0.0-1.0}".to_string()
}
AnalysisType::Architecture => {
"You are a software architect expert. Analyze the architectural patterns, design principles, and structural organization of this codebase. Identify patterns like MVC, microservices, layered architecture, etc. Return your response as JSON.".to_string()
}
AnalysisType::Dependencies => {
"You are a dependency analysis expert. Examine the dependency relationships, identify potential issues like circular dependencies, tight coupling, or unused dependencies. Return your response as JSON.".to_string()
}
AnalysisType::Security => {
"You are a security expert analyzing code for potential vulnerabilities. Look for common security issues, insecure patterns, and provide recommendations for improvement. Return your response as JSON.".to_string()
}
AnalysisType::Refactoring => {
"You are a code quality expert. Identify opportunities for refactoring, code smells, and suggest improvements for maintainability and readability. Return your response as JSON.".to_string()
}
AnalysisType::Documentation => {
"You are a technical documentation expert. Generate comprehensive documentation based on the code structure and patterns. Create explanations for how the software works. Return your response as JSON.".to_string()
}
}
}
fn create_user_prompt(&self, request: &AnalysisRequest) -> String {
let mut prompt = format!("Analyze this codebase:\n\n{}\n\n", request.prompt);
prompt.push_str("Project Information:\n");
prompt.push_str(&format!("- Name: {}\n", request.context.project_info.name));
prompt.push_str(&format!("- Total files: {}\n", request.context.project_info.total_files));
prompt.push_str(&format!("- Languages: {}\n", request.context.project_info.languages.join(", ")));
if !request.context.files.is_empty() {
prompt.push_str("\nFile Structure:\n");
for file in &request.context.files {
prompt.push_str(&format!("- {} ({})\n", file.path, file.language));
prompt.push_str(&format!(" Functions: {}\n", file.functions.join(", ")));
if !file.classes.is_empty() {
prompt.push_str(&format!(" Classes: {}\n", file.classes.join(", ")));
}
if !file.imports.is_empty() {
prompt.push_str(&format!(" Imports: {}\n", file.imports.join(", ")));
}
}
}
if !request.context.dependencies.is_empty() {
prompt.push_str("\nDependency Relationships:\n");
for dep in &request.context.dependencies {
prompt.push_str(&format!("- {} -> {} ({}, strength: {:.2})\n",
dep.from_file, dep.to_file, dep.dependency_type, dep.strength));
}
}
prompt.push_str("\nPlease provide a detailed analysis with specific insights and actionable recommendations.");
prompt
}
pub async fn batch_analyze(&self, requests: Vec<AnalysisRequest>) -> Result<Vec<AnalysisResponse>> {
let mut responses = Vec::new();
for request in requests {
let response = self.analyze(request).await?;
responses.push(response);
tokio::time::sleep(Duration::from_millis(100)).await;
}
Ok(responses)
}
